Analysis

The most recent figure for fish, shellfish and their products — potassium supply — value in Barbados is 170 mg/cap/d, measured in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 14 years on record.

The figure is down 6.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, fish, shellfish and their products — potassium supply — value in Barbados peaked at 183 mg/cap/d in 2014 and was at its lowest, 170 mg/cap/d, in 2012.

Barbados ranks 24th of 177 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The dataset presents average daily per capita macro and micro nutrient availability by country and by FAO/WHO GIFT food groups (that are different from those used for the Food Balance Sheets), expressed in grams/milligrams/micrograms/kcal per capita per day. The population numbers used to calculate these statistics can be found in the Supply Utilization Accounts (SUA) dataset of FAOSTAT, as Total Population. Food availability quantities are derived from the SUA dataset. SUAs present a comprehensive picture of the pattern of a country's food supply and utilization during a specified reference period. The SUA shows for each food item - i.e. each primary commodity and a number of processed commodities potentially available for human consumption - the sources of supply and its utilization. The total quantity of foodstuffs produced in a country added to the total quantity imported and adjusted to any change in stocks that may have occurred since the beginning of the reference period gives the supply available during that period. On the utilization side a distinction is made between the quantities exported, fed to livestock, used for seed, put to manufacture for food use and non-food uses, losses during storage and transportation, and food supplies available for human consumption. The per capita supply of each such food item available for human consumption is then obtained by dividing the respective quantity by the related data on the population actually partaking of it.
